    I play raider in everything. Not just dominion.

    It is obviously a struggle not going to lie. Light attack spammers seem to be my biggest issue. I can block, even parry, but I never get good follow up on it.

    What I have found to work is to keep them off of you. Keep them just out range. Swing a heavy followed by a light or cancel into a tap. Feinting can help too. Supposedly you can get a top heavy off of a light parry but I havent really pulled that off yet. But what I have found is that people who do nothing but spam light attack are fairly predictable.

    In the end with the raider you have to be on top of your game to win. There is no easy win in 1v1 with raider if the opponent knows what they are doing. There are plenty of people who play him and make it work at the higher levels.

    If you are looking for a character with consistent combos that you can repeat over and over the raiders not that hero. I wouldn't call him unviable hes just not as, consistent.
    Honestly I start believing that the raider is actually one of the strongest chars out there solely based on his zoneattack. The sole reason that it can be feinted is just huge. Additionally you have the 95 dmg combo of a successfull parry that exhausted your enemy and all you really need is a wall.

    I havent done the videoediting and all that but since you say you struggle against lightspammers (and I supposed orochi is the main one?) I will show you an unlisted video how todefend against that. It doesn't have my voice explaining so here a couple of words:

    At this point I am unable to parry top light on reaction consistently so I can't afford to challenge it. I can parry the zoneattack pretty consistently and the rest aswell. I can't really differentiate yet between a light side swing and a heavy of the orochi so I usually don't go after them to avoid the risk of feinting. Obviously that is a git gud problem on my end not on the raiders or I definitely could go for parries on the sides.

    Raider attacks are very slow and very predictable, so almost every got either interrupted or parried even after canceling and moving with another (other raider tactics to bring a hit through enemies guard usualy fail too). Im not even gonna mention amount of stamina that raider got left after such a situation. Light attack is a kinda way to deal a damage to an enemy but such a damage is very low and feels like item attack boost almost does not affect it. Only way to kill a "not newbie" player 1vs1 now is to stun / guardbreak an enemy, deal a sad light attack and move back then repeat which is not fun and feels like it doesnt fit a strong viking brute with a great 2handed axe. His strong attacks are useless plus there is no combo way to deal a strong attack after a light attack. Im not even gonna mention his unblockable which is basicly a newbie killer or a "bad luck" player killer. The only use for raider is a revenge mode build in dominion and skirmish (wait, no one plays skirmish in player vs player mode). There is no place for raider in 1vs1 and 2vs2 now.

    RAIDER NEEDS AN UNINTERRUPTIBLE STRONG ATTACK (even only for the upper strong attack, leaving left and right), or some other way to deal uninterruptible damage (to for example exchange hits) in his slow moves, even for a price of his independent unblockable, to be not a single mode (dominion) class and start to matter in other game modes.
    Revenge mode makes raider playable because it provides uninterruptible attacks. Damn im jealous of berserker's and warlord's strong one's.
